Heater core hoses anywhere?
BlindSight replied to BlindSight's topic in Historic Subaru Forum: 50's thru 70's
Ended up trying to make an elbow with 3 diff fitings and just couldn't get it to fit so ended up making the 1/2" hose fit on both the heater core and the 5/8" valve fitting! Basically used some needle nose inside to kind of stretch out one end and used some lube and crammed it on. Just bought a few feet of bulk 5/8" and 1/2" hose that should work for everything, just have to make a bigger curve to keep them from kinking. -
